Author/Title:The strangers that came to town by Ambrose flack
Setting Description: A dark and stormy night on Syringa street
Protagonist Description:The Duvitches family were immigrants that lived in a rotting old farmhouse two miles north of town.
Protagonist Text Support: “For the Duvitches were immigrants and the first of their nationality to settle in our small smug town. Coming to our obscure part of the state a year before, they had moved into a rotting old farmhouse two miles north of town, long abandoned.”

<h3>What is a persuasive essay?</h3>
In a persuasive essay, you utilize reasoning and arguments to persuade readers of your viewpoint. To do that, you must back up your claims with credible proof, such as facts, statements from authorities, examples, research, and logical justifications. Argumentative essays are another name for persuasive essays
